小程序作为一种互联网新兴技术,其已经被广泛应用于电商、教育、医疗健康等多个领域。随着小程序市场的不断扩大,越来越多的开发者投入到小程序项目开发中。如果您也对小程序项目感兴趣,那么本文将会带您了解小程序开发的相关内容,包括从项目开始全面入门。
1. 理解小程序
小程序是一种轻量级的应用程序,用户无需下载和安装,即可在微信中使用。它具有“轻、快、省”等优点,能够为用户提供更加便捷、高效的应用服务。同时,小程序还支持使用微信的开放接口,可以为开发者提供更丰富的功能扩展。因此,小程序逐渐成为众多企业和开发者的首选。
2. 开始一个小程序项目
如果您想学习小程序开发,那么从一个小程序项目入手是最好的选择。以下是一些简单的步骤,帮助您开始一个小程序项目。
(1)确定项目需求
在开始一个小程序项目之前,您需要明确项目的需求。确定项目的功能、界面、设计等方面,可以使您更好地实现想要的结果。
(2)选择小程序开发框架
小程序开发框架是小程序开发的基础,选择一个合适的开发框架可以提高开发效率和开发质量。目前,市面上有很多小程序开发框架可以选择,如mpvue、Taro等,具有各种特点和优势,您可以根据项目需求和个人喜好选择合适的框架。
(3)编写代码和设计界面
接下来,您需要编写代码和设计界面。在编写代码时,可以根据开发框架的API文档进行开发,实现所需功能。在设计界面方面,需要根据项目需求设计美观、清晰的界面,提高用户的体验度。
(4)测试和上线
开发完毕后,需要进行测试和调试,确保小程序在各种设备和平台上都能够正常运行。测试完成后,可以将小程序上线,让更多的用户使用和体验。
3. 学习小程序开发技术
在小程序项目开发的过程中,您需要掌握一定的小程序开发技术,以实现所需功能和优化用户体验。下面是一些常用的小程序开发技术。
(1)框架基础
小程序开发框架是小程序开发的基础,您需要掌握其基础知识,如搭建环境、配置开发工具等。同时,需要了解小程序的生命周期、事件机制等内容,以便更加高效地开发小程序。
(2)模块化开发
模块化开发是一种常见的开发模式,可以使得小程序的代码更加清晰、简洁。您可以使用import、export等语句进行模块化开发,并结合开发框架提供的封装组件、API等进行开发。
(3)接口调用
小程序可以使用微信的开放接口,实现更丰富的功能。您需要了解微信开放接口的使用方法,如使用OAuth2.0授权登录、获取用户信息等。
(4)小程序优化
小程序优化是提高用户体验度和性能的关键。您可以通过优化图片、减少HTTP请求、使用缓存等方法,使得小程序加载速度更快、响应更及时。
4. 总结
小程序项目开发是一项有趣的任务,可以带来很多创造性的趣味性。从了解小程序的基础知识,到实际开发过程中的步骤和技术,在理解和掌握这一过程中,您可以不断完善自己的小程序项目。希望本文可以对您提供一些帮助,让您进一步掌握小程序的开发技巧和实践经验。